這種錯誤特別容易在調試中出現,原因是你手機上的應用是直接用eclipse或者android studio安裝的,而eclipse或者android studio有自己默認的簽名:**debug.keystore**,
但是在服務器上的apk的簽名則是我自己定義的,xxx.keystore。因此,當我要從服務器上把最新版本更新到我手機上時,由於兩者的簽名不同,所以就會報“**已安裝了存在簽名沖突的同名 數據包**”的錯誤。
解決方案:
使用同一個簽名生成本地和服務器上的APP
這種錯誤特別容易在調試中出現,原因是你手機上的應用是直接用eclipse或者android studio安裝的,而eclipse或者android studio有自己默認的簽名:**debug.keystore**,
但是在服務器上的apk的簽名則是我自己定義的,xxx.keystore。因此,當我要從服務器上把最新版本更新到我手機上時,由於兩者的簽名不同,所以就會報“**已安裝了存在簽名沖突的同名 數據包**”的錯誤。
解決方案:
使用同一個簽名生成本地和服務器上的APP
本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。